Pumpkin Donuts with Maple Glaze

Prep time: 10 mins

Cook time: 25 mins

Serving size: 8

Difficulty: Easy

Pumpkin season is just around the corner and these Pumpkin Donuts with Maple Glaze are the perfect treat on a crisp fall day. They are flavored with cinnamon and loaded with pumpkin puree, which makes them moist and flavorful. 

Ingredients

Donut

1 cup gluten free flour (1:1)

¾ cup Purely Elizabeth Original Superfood Oatmeal, blended

1 tsp cinnamon

1 tsp pumpkin pie spice

1 tsp baking powder

½ tsp baking soda

Pinch salt

½ cup almond milk

1 tsp white distilled vinegar

1 egg

½ cup maple syrup

¾ cup pumpkin puree

Glaze

1 cup powdered sugar

1 tbsp maple syrup

1-2 tbsp almond milk

Directions

  1. Preheat the oven to 350 F and prepare a standard donut pan with non-stick spray.
  2. Combine the gluten free flour, blended Superfood Oatmeal, spices, baking powder, baking soda and salt.
  3. In another bowl, whisk together the milk, vinegar, egg, maple syrup and pumpkin puree until smooth. Add the wet ingredients to the dry and stir until no dry spots remain.
  4. Transfer the batter to a piping bag and fill each donut mold cavity. Bake the donuts for 18-22 minutes and cooked through. Let cool.
  5. Whisk together the powdered sugar, maple syrup and 1 tablespoon of almond milk. Add more milk until you reach a glaze consistency.
  6. Dip each donut in the glaze and then let the glaze set for 15 minutes before serving.
